Welcome aboard — this note covers the rate-parity checker I've been running for Thornby Lodging Group. The service crawls partner booking channels nightly, compares posted room rates against our contracted floor, and flags mismatches for the revenue team in Aldercove. Two things to watch: the crawl scheduler is sensitive to timezone settings, and the diff tolerance is deliberately loose to avoid noise. Don't tighten it without asking the revenue leads first. The checker boots with the configuration values listed below.

deployment values, kawip-kafog:
belath:
  pin: 3709
  tenant: ulaox
  seal: seal_25075386
  metrics_host: metrics.belath.halixhq.test
  standby_team: gormir
  escalation: wenys-fenwyn
  nonce: 26e5f7

Session Handling — Driftwheel Calendar Sync Conflicts. When two devices push overlapping edits to the same event, Driftwheel resolves the conflict server-side using per-session vector stamps rather than wall-clock times. Each sync session is bound to a short-lived credential scoped only to the calendar shard involved, so a compromised session cannot touch other shards. Reviewers replaying a recorded conflict in the sandbox must authenticate the replay harness with the bearer token below.

login token, yajeg-fawif: eyJhbGciOiJIUzI1NiIsInR5cCI6IkpXVCJ9.eyJzdWIiOiIEdPQYnZXaZIn0.HSRTnYZBx0Qc

Deploy step 3 — CareChime reminder job (Brightfell Clinic cluster). This step provisions the credential the job uses to authenticate against the Medlink scheduling API; without it the nightly run exits before fetching any appointment data. Obtain the value from the operations vault under the carechime/prod path, verify it was issued within the last 90 days, and confirm the env file at /etc/carechime/job.env is mode 0600 and owned by the service account. Once verified, append the following line to that file.

sealed setting: ARCHIVE_KEY3=bd6